Delaware based Dogfish Head Craft Brewery is entering North Dakota this month.
Beer fans in the Peace Garden State will enjoy flagship offerings 60 Minute IPA, Slightly Mighty, SeaQuench Ale and 90 Minute IPA, as well as seasonal releases The Perfect Disguise, Sun-Day-Feel, Punkin Ale, and Campfire Amplifier.
Specialty and one-off releases will appear throughout the year.
The Dogfish Head lineup will be distributed by Jerome Distributing, based in Bismark and Dickinson, North Dakota.

There are a handful of lower alcohol by volume, lower-calorie beers in the craft brewing segment. Some of the most notable recent releases include One-y IPA by Oskar Blues, Slightly Mighty by Dogfish Head, and Swipe Light by Southern Tier. Soon, Monday Night Lay Low IPA is joining the category soon.
Early details are pretty simple. Lay Low is an India pale ale that is 3.2% alcohol by volume, instead of 3.5% as previously reported and just 95 calories. Starting in 2020, the brewery has ceased using 6-pack rings and has shifted to the box format.
Monday Night Lay Low IPA is slated for 12-ounce cans and draft starting January 24th.
Style: IPA (Session Beer)
Availability: 12oz Cans, Draft. GA, TN, AL.
Debut: 1/24/20
3.2% ABV
